The Combined Authority is seeking to appoint a supplier to progress the preliminary designs of West Yorkshire's Phase 1 Shared Transport Hubs to a detailed design standard. The appointed supplier will also be responsible for updating the FBC including incorporating revised cost estimates, an updated Benefit-Cost Ratio (BCR), and any other necessary amendments to secure successful approval.
